[Lunar-commits] <moonbase> xine-lib: fix for tiny error in xine header. Now kdemultimedia3 builds OK.
Zbigniew Luszpinski
zbiggy at o2.pl
Sun Aug 31 02:40:33 CEST 2008
Sunday 31 of August 2008 01:20:43 Jon South wrote:
> Zbigniew Luszpinski wrote:
> ...
>
> > MODULE=xine-lib
> > VERSION=1.1.15
> > SOURCE=$MODULE-$VERSION.tar.bz2
> > + SOURCE2=$MODULE-$VERSION.patch
> > SOURCE_URL=$SFORGE_URL/xine
> > SOURCE_VFY=sha1:bcb567ea2a11c5f26b2384d5400b8466ea9048c6
> > + SOURCE2_VFY=sha1:233f5ea0d1d20e3cfa147b488ecf111352a48f1a
> > WEB_SITE=http://xinehq.de
> > ENTERED=20010927
> > - UPDATED=20080815
> > + UPDATED=20080830
>
> 1) No URL for patch
Thanks to Terry Chan for fixing this in moonbase before me.
> 2) Patch you uploaded is impossible to download even with the URL:
>
> -rw------- 1 zbiggy lunar 467 2008-08-31 00:39 xine-lib-1.1.15.patch
OK. Fixed. Tested.
> 3) This also breaks the lunar mirrors since rsync cant read the patch
>
> rsync: send_files failed to open "/lunar/patches/xine-lib-1.1.15.patch"
> (in lunar): Permission denied (13)
Fixed.
> 4) This is not a version bump nor is it a critical patch, so UPDATED
> should have been left alone.
Recent kde3 (and possibly kde4) build/update was broken due to this bug.
Check /usr/src or compile log of kdemultimedia for broken build. Recent kde
builders might happen to be left with partially updated KDE. All apps which
use xine headers will fail to build without this fix.
That is why I consider the patch critical and pushed update.
Feel free to rollback updated field if you see this otherwise.
> Also, you really should have tested the download instead of leaving the
> patch file in your spool directory, you would have caught 1 and 2 (and
> thereby fixing 3) yourself. Please fix this and be more careful in the
> future.
OK. I should not commit patches late at night. Thanks to Striker for bug
report.
zbiggy
More information about the Lunar-dev
mailing list